  • Abstract
    Catalytic properties of CuCl2 catalysts supported on activated carbon in the synthesis of dimethyl carbonate by oxidative carbonylation of methanol were investigated. Structural changes during the reaction were studied. It was suggested that dimethyl carbonate formation rate is strongly related to Cl/Cu ratio and CO formation rate is higher on the catalyst with Cu oxychloride than on that with Cu–Cl–OH.
